spidnum 
Description
This command sets or gets the ISDN SPID number or numbers assigned to 
the system. SPIDs generally apply only in the U.S. and Canada. If you are 
behind an internal phone system (PBX), SPID numbers may not be required. 
Syntax
spidnum <set|get> <“bchannel”>
spidnum set <“bchannel”> [“number”]
spidnum get <“bchannel”|all>
Example
spidnum set 1b1 5125551212
Parameter
Definition
set
Sets the SPID number for a B channel line when 
followed by the “number” parameter. 
To erase the current setting, omit “number”. 
get
Returns the current SPID number associated with a B 
channel of a particular line.
“bchannel”
The line and B channel. Valid values are:
• 1b1BRI line 1, B channel 1
• 1b2BRI line 1, B channel 2
• 2b1BRI line 2, B channel 1
• 2b2BRI line 2, B channel 2
• 3b1BRI line 3, B channel 1
• 3b2BRI line 3, B channel 2
• 4b1BRI line 4, B channel 1
• 4b2BRI line 4, B channel 2
“number”
Numeric string. SPID numbers are generally provided 
by your network service provider.
all
Returns SPIDs for all channels of all lines.
